IN PRN postings that state pay run $28/hr to $49/hr, the middle half $31/hr to $43/hr, across 32 postings.

Focus on One Client Provide skilled, 1:1 nursing care in the comfort of your client's home. Instead of caring for multiple patients at once, you'll have the opportunity to focus your attention on one client throughout your shift and build a meaningful relationship with them and their family.
Competitive Pay + Weekly Pay Earn $35–$38/hour and get paid weekly.
Flexible Scheduling Choose from full-time, part-time, and PRN opportunities (minimum 4 shifts/month for PRN), with 8-, 10-, and 12-hour shifts available. Daytime and overnight opportunities are available.
No Weekend Requirement Build a schedule that works for your life without a required weekend commitment.
Stay Close to Home We have clients throughout Indianapolis and surrounding communities, giving you opportunities to find assignments that fit your location, experience, and preferences.
Clinical Support When You Need It You're never on your own. BAYADA provides 24/7 clinical support, ongoing mentorship, and experienced guidance throughout your career.

Indianapolis area index 95.7, where 100 is the national average.
Indianapolis blends Midwestern affordability with big-city amenities, making it a practical choice for nurses seeking value without sacrificing culture. The city centers on Monument Circle, with the Canal Walk offering a scenic downtown commute. Broad Ripple and Fountain Square provide distinct dining and nightlife scenes. A growing healthcare corridor anchored by IU Health and Methodist Hospital supports strong nursing opportunities.

Home Health is a specialty you move into. Agencies want acute time first, then train the home-specific work.
